One of Capcom's most popular PSOne RPG series is coming to the PSP. Breath of Fire III will not break any new boundaries as graphically it is nothing special, as are most RPG's anyhow, apart from the PSP's 16:9 display. On the other hand you will be able to play the minigames in multiplayer through the PSP's game sharing function.

2005 has not been a very good year for Majesco, after it earlier sold off Ghost Rider and The Darkness, its year-end results revealed all is not well. Across the board revenue, sales and income are all turning a loss, compared to profits last year. As a result Majesco announced it cut 20% of its workforce and is abandoning major publishing in favor of value and handheld video games. In its subsequent conference call it was also revealed that high profile titles such as Terminal Reality's Demonik and Taxi Driver, based on Martin Scorsese's cult film, have been cancelled.

Red Orchestra: Ostfront 41-45 is a World War II PC game delivered through Vavels' online content delivery system Steam. The original Red Orchestra won Nvidia's "$1,000,000 Make Something Unreal" contest. Red Orchestra: Ostfront 41-45 is a standalone follow-up, built on Epic's Unreal 2.5 Engine, that introduces new gameplay and features.
